Mucha Exhibition opens in Rio de Janeiro, Brazil, on 18th November 2020

The Mucha Foundation is thrilled to announce that the exhibition Alphonse Mucha: o legado do Art Nouveau will open at the Centro Cultural Banco do Brasil in Rio de Janeiro on November 18th 2020. The exhibition contains over 100 original Mucha works, including posters, drawings, paintings, prints, objects, books and photographs, and also explores the influence Mucha's work continues to have on the world around us today.

The exhibition runs until February 28th 2021, and is divided into four thematic sections. The first two parts hightlight Mucha's contribution to Art Nouveau in Paris. The third section explores how his art developed after his return to the Czech lands, which culminated in his late masterpiece, The Slav Epic. In the final section, the exhibition looked at the legacy of Mucha's style through examples of works by graphic artists from the 1960s to the present day.

This is the second venue in the Mucha Foundation's ongoing tour of Brazil. At the first venue, the Galeria de Arte do Centro Cultural Fiesp in Sao Paulo, the exhibition attracted a total of 110,970 visitors and was the second most visited exhibition in the venue's history, only behind the exhibition Leonardo Da Vinci: a Natureza da Invenção.
